Output e7c25b0d3223b68097e1547335608229bb3946c4707c684810fa1d402feaa0cc:18

value
312839763
script pubkey
OP_0 OP_PUSHBYTES_20 505530c7c120174c517c20de2b7d3ebceac780e0
address
bc1q2p2np37pyqt5c5tuyr0zklf7hn4v0q8qwyqna9
transaction
e7c25b0d3223b68097e1547335608229bb3946c4707c684810fa1d402feaa0cc